(Get A) Grip (On Yourself)
RELEASE DATE NOVEMBER 20TH

To celebrate their forthcoming UK arena tour together - when The Stranglers will be very special guests to Simple Minds - both bands recently got together to record a version of The Strangers' 1977 punk classic (Get A) Grip (On Yourself). Like many bands that were born and came of age in the punk era, Simple Minds were massive fans of The Strangers. The new recording of (Get A) Grip (On Yourself) was recorded at Battersea Park Studios on 9th July - Jim Kerr's birthday. From the Minds camp it features Jim Kerr - sharing vocals with The Stranglers' Baz Warne - Charlie Burchill (guitar) and Mel Gaynor (drums). They are joined by Stranglers' founding members JJ Brunel (bass) and Dave Greenfield (keyboards). It's a rip-roaring version, celebrating the strengths of both bands, where Jim Kerr and Charlie Burchill get to perform with their teenage heroes. Above all else, it's fun! To celebrate a remarkable past 12 months, which has seen Simple Minds release their hugely acclaimed Big Music album and undertake a sold out 29 date spring tour to every corner of the UK, the band will play four arena shows (their last UK shows until 2017): Nov 26th O2 Arena London, 27th Leeds First Direct Arena, 28th Glastow SSE Hydro and Dec 1st Aberdeen AECC.
